From 771cee405fccc31f4d4fb1811742ee85d43ec117 Mon Sep 17 00:00:00 2001 From: Eknous-P Date: Mon, 23 Sep 2024 19:55:57 +0400 Subject: [PATCH] separate copy "button" --- src/gui/tutorial.cpp |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/src/gui/tutorial.cpp b/src/gui/tutorial.cpp index 2c5c2ef50..4c5158b76 100644 --- a/src/gui/tutorial.cpp +++ b/src/gui/tutorial.cpp @@ -33,11 +33,14 @@ #define CLICK_TO_OPEN(t) ImGui::TextColored(uiColors[GUI_COLOR_ACCENT_PRIMARY],t);\ if (ImGui::IsItemHovered()) {\ - ImGui::SetTooltip("click to open, right click to copy");\ + ImGui::SetTooltip("click to open");\ ImGui::SetMouseCursor(ImGuiMouseCursor_Hand);\ }\ if (ImGui::IsItemClicked()) SDL_OpenURL(t);\ -if (ImGui::IsItemClicked(ImGuiMouseButton_Right)) {\ +ImGui::SameLine();\ +ImGui::Text(ICON_FA_CLIPBOARD);\ +if (ImGui::IsItemHovered(ImGuiHoveredFlags_DelayShort)) ImGui::SetTooltip("click to copy");\ +if (ImGui::IsItemClicked()) {\ ImGui::SetClipboardText(t);\ tutorial.popupTimer=0;\ }